What is SCHD?
Before diving into the specifics of its dividend yield, let's very first understand what SCHD is. Launched in October 2011, SCHD is created to track the performance of the Dow Jones U.S. Dividend 100 Index. This index includes high dividend yielding U.S. stocks that show a strong performance history of paying dividends and maintaining a sustainable payout policy. SCHD is particularly popular due to its low expenditure ratio, which is normally lower than lots of shared funds.

The dividend yield percentage is a vital metric used by investors to examine the income-generating capacity of a stock or ETF, relative to its existing market price. It is determined as:

[\ text Dividend Yield = \ left( \ frac \ text Annual Dividends per Share \ text Present Market Price per Share \ right) \ times 100]
For instance, if SCHD pays an annual dividend of ₤ 1.50, and its existing market price is ₤ 75, the dividend yield would be:

[\ text Dividend Yield = \ left( \ frac 1.50 75 \ right) \ times 100 = 2.00%]

Factors Affecting SCHD's Dividend Yield Percentage
Market Value Volatility: The market rate of [schd dividend rate calculator](http://stroyrem-master.ru/user/lawsuit1/) shares can fluctuate due to various factors, consisting of total market belief and financial conditions. A decrease in market value, with continuous dividends, can increase the dividend yield percentage.

Dividend Payout Changes: Changes in the actual dividends declared by SCHD can directly affect the dividend yield. A boost in dividends will usually increase the yield, while a decline will reduce it.

Interest Rate Environment: The more comprehensive rate of interest environment plays a substantial role. When rate of interest are low, yield-seeking investors frequently flock to dividend-paying stocks and ETFs, increasing their costs and yielding a lower percentage.
